| 2 | | WHEREAS, The members of the Illinois House of | 3 | | Representatives are saddened to learn of the death of Andrew | 4 | | Cash of Chicago, who passed away on August 17, 2014; and
| 5 | | WHEREAS, Andrew Cash was born in Chicago on June 11, 1946 | 6 | | to Welton Sank, Sr. and Mealia Cash; he attended Daniel Hale | 7 | | Williams Elementary School and Wendell Phillips Academy High | 8 | | School, where he excelled at track and field and was a member | 9 | | of the 1962 Wendell Phillips Academy High School State | 10 | | Championship Track Team, setting a new record of 53.7 seconds | 11 | | in the Junior 440 Yard Dash event, a record that still stands | 12 | | today; he attended Eastern Kentucky State University in | 13 | | Richmond, Kentucky; he married Patricia Lynn Brown on May 13, | 14 | | 1973; he later married Barbara McGhee on May 17, 1986; and
| 15 | | WHEREAS, Andrew Cash worked as part of the administrative | 16 | | maintenance staff at Provident Hospital; he then delved into | 17 | | the world of martial arts, eventually earning the rank of black | 18 | | belt; he was head instructor at the Pagoda Martial Arts | 19 | | Academy; he was inducted into the World Martial Arts Hall of | 20 | | Fame on May 18, 1996; he established his own school, the Unity | 21 | | Martial Arts Academy; he was elevated to the rank of Kyoshi | 22 | | (8th Dan) and was co-founder of the Midwest United Martial Arts | 23 | | Association; in 2004, he established Body Sculpting by Cash; he |

| 1 | | studied with the International Fitness Association and | 2 | | received certificates as an aerobics instructor and personal | 3 | | trainer with emphasis on step, kickboxing, and group exercise; | 4 | | he was also a Certified Sports Nutritionist; and
| 5 | | WHEREAS, Andrew Cash was inducted into the Wendell Phillips | 6 | | High School Hall of Fame in October of 2010; and
